New COVID cases found in Jilin province
Jilin province reported 10 new locally transmitted asymptomatic cases on Monday with all of them found in Jilin city, the provincial Health Commission reported on Tuesday.
All the cases were detected during nucleic acid testing conducted on close contacts of an asymptomatic case who was reported on Sunday, according to the city's health commission.
All 11 cases are workers from the imported cold food processing workshop of a local food company, the commission said.
From Monday to Wednesday, the city will complete three consecutive rounds of mass nucleic acid testing, according to a statement released by the city's epidemic prevention and control headquarters on Sunday night.
During the same period, all public transportation services will be suspended, including buses, long-haul buses and taxis.
